The 4 Mile boat ramp provides public access to the Rock River in Janesville and is well-suited for launching kayaks, canoes, and small motorboats. The concrete ramp is approximately 16 feet wide, offering sufficient space for multiple launches. This is a straightforward, no-frills access point ideal for paddlers looking to get on the water quickly.
The Rock River is a major 299-mile waterway flowing through southern Wisconsin and northern Illinois, making it a popular destination for paddling, fishing, and recreational boating. The river's size and character support various watercraft types, from kayaks to larger boats. Paddlers should consult current river conditions and flow rates before launching, as water levels can vary seasonally.
